On Tuesday, December 15, 1998, the acting officers of the Wimberley Computer Club met in the Wimberley Village Library at 9:58 AM. Individuals present were Acting President, Charles Coe; Acting Vice President of Programs, Allan Eastwood; Acting Secretary, Susan Springer; Acting Treasurer, Curt Busk.
Allan Eastwood announced the speaker for January as David Harrison. The potential programs for February will be some of Ken Robert's high school students. For the program in March we will ask Dr. Marc Gitterle to come back again. For future programs, Allan will check into getting a tour of Time Line, and he will ask Allan Kimball about speaking on Desktop Publishing.
Curt Busk gave a report of SIGs. There are no new volunteers head the Beginners groups. Don Colemen and Vivian Coleman now have three groups each. Curt mentioned that he was considering splitting the Internet group into Beginners and Advanced. He and Allan Eastwood announced that in March, April, or May we will try to kick off some training classes in various programs.
The Treasurer's report was passed out and approved. Curt Busk explained the status of the club's tax situation and he made a motion that we pay the fee of $150 to apply for federal tax exemption status. Allan Eastwood seconded the motion. It was voted on and passed unanimously.
The minutes were read and approved.
The next meeting of the board will be January 21, 1999, in the Wimberley Village Library at 7:00 PM.
The meeting adjourned about 11:40 AM.
